Job Description

About the role

We have an exciting opportunity for a Finance Partner to join our high-performing and enthusiastic team in our London office three days a week and working from home for two days. This role is being offered on a full-time, permanent basis. You will play a critical role by providing a finance partnering service for our Development team along with financial analysis and evaluation of processes. The role will support the achievement of effective financial control and delivery of the financial and operational targets.

What we’re looking for

We are looking for a dynamic and insight-driven accountant to join our finance team. You will be able to demonstrate an ability to build effective relationships with stakeholders and provide insightful reporting on financial performance to inform decision-making, bringing strong analytical and problem-solving skills. This is an exciting time to join Guinness and the social housing sector with more focus on optimising financial performance than ever before, giving the right candidate an opportunity to make a real difference to the organisation and our residents.

Essential:

  1. Experience of finance partnering and ability to build and maintain effective working relationships with stakeholders.
  2. Good attention to detail with ability to prioritise and manage a varied workload to meet agreed insightful management reports.
  3. Experience of reviewing and analysing business processes to achieve financial improvements.
  4. Technical excellence and experience of contributing to the statutory accounts process.
  5. Experience of completing a detailed forecasting and budgeting process utilising analysis and business intelligence and stakeholder input.
  6. Excellent oral and written communications.
  7. Excellent knowledge of Microsoft Office, with advanced Excel skills.
  8. Experienced in complex financial and work management systems.

Essential Qualifications:

  1. CCAB or CIMA qualified

About Us

The Guinness Partnership is one of the leading providers of affordable housing and care services in England. We build and manage homes and provide housing services for around 140,000 customers nationwide. Our vision is to deliver great service, provide great homes, to be a great business and to be a great place to work. Because everything we do is about our customers, our communities and our people, any profit we make is re-invested in new and existing homes and improving services.
